To truly maximize the potential of generative AI models like GPT-4, crafting precise prompts is absolutely critical. Just typing a query isn’t enough; you need to design them with intention. This goes beyond asking a question; it's about providing context, defining the desired tone, and setting clear constraints. Consider using keywords, outlining desired length, and even providing example outputs to guide the AI towards the result you’re seeking. Experimentation is also important – try different phrasing, test various approaches, and iteratively refine your prompts for top results. Don't forget that a little extra effort in prompt creation can yield dramatically enhanced and more valuable AI-generated content.
Maximizing Artificial Intelligence Potential: Mastering Instruction Engineering
The burgeoning field of AI development demands a new skillset, and prompt engineering is quickly emerging as a critical component. This isn't just about typing a question; it’s about crafting precise and nuanced instructions to elicit the best possible outcomes from large language models. Effective prompting techniques include role definition – where you assign a specific persona to the AI – and chain-of-thought prompting, which encourages the model to reason step-by-step. Experimentation is key; understanding how different wording, context, and formatting impact the response will significantly improve the quality of your AI-generated content. Furthermore, employing few-shot learning, where you provide examples within the prompt, can substantially enhance performance and guide the AI towards the desired result.

The Skill of the Instruction: Sophisticated AI-powered Machine Learning Techniques
Beyond simply asking a generative model a question lies the real art of the prompt. Mastering this skill—often termed “prompt engineering”—is crucial for unlocking the full power of these increasingly impressive tools. New developments focus on far more than just straightforward word choices; instead, practitioners are utilizing complex strategies such as chain-of-thought prompting to guide models through reasoning processes, few-shot learning to provide illustrative examples, and even incorporating constraints and negative prompts to control the results. Understanding these advanced prompt techniques is rapidly shifting from a niche area to a essential competency for anyone seeking to efficiently work with, and benefit from, the next wave of artificial intelligence.
